Job Summary

Performs engineering and/or project management duties related to Refined Products and Crude oil assets. Duties include pipeline system planning and analysis, storage terminal operation, pump station and terminal design; processing and/or storage facility operation; and/or estimating, designing, and managing construction projects.

Responsibilities
  • Perform and support engineering and/or project management activities related to design, procurement, construction, or optimization of company assets including liquid pipelines, storage terminals, pump stations, and measurement equipment.
  • Oversee terminal storage operations, including above ground storage tanks, transfer pumps, manifolds, vapor recovery, truck loading/unloading, marine vessel loading/unloading, gas liquid and liquid piping.
  • Develop construction plans and implementation strategies; manage third‑party contract resources.
  • Provide technical and engineering assistance on equipment/system design, pipeline sizing, evaluation, control, and facility construction, operation, and maintenance.
  • Support policies, procedures, and process safety.
  • Participate in project management activities such as bid proposals, contracts, AFE preparation, cost management, and management of change (MOC).
  • Create and update schedules, timelines, and project progress reports; manage change orders.
  • Identify equipment efficiencies, perform hydraulic calculations, determine valve and pipeline sizing, and conduct engineering analysis.
  • Research, compile, and prepare engineering studies, governmental rules, regulations, codes, and standards.
  • Analyze measurement systems, propose improvements, and conduct economic analysis for potential new projects.
  • Assist with implementation of new processes and enhancements to improve capacity, operating costs, operability, process safety and environmental compliance.
